Pakled posted:

Is Trump really set to lose big in early voting? Isn't early voting dominated by old people?

You're thinking of absentee voting, which is dominated by old people and the military in most places that require a justification for absentee voting.

Early voting is dominated by democrats, particularly minority communities like black churches. Which is why Republicans are pushing so hard to eliminate it.

Luna Was Here posted:

So what's the solution to for-profit medical care? Putting it all under the government? And can't most of these drugs be imported from Europe or are the high profile ones (namely the insulin and the epi-pens) only made by the specific companies that are jacking the prices up?

The problem is that healthcare in the US is synonymous with health insurance to the point where "healthcare reform" was really just insurance reform. This leads to insane perverse incentives where health companies deliberately jack up the prices of care, for two reasons. First of all, they figure it won't actually impact the customers because most people have insurance and gouging insurance companies is way more acceptable than gouging sick people. Second of all, insurance companies rarely pay full price for anything - their control over the health purchases of their customers gives them bargaining power that they use to negotiate a discount, so health companies have gotten into the habit of starting with an inflated price since they assume that insurance companies won't be paying full price anyway.

Of course, you'd expect these costs would transfer to customers in the form of higher premiums. But there's two problems there, too. First of all, it's expected that people won't be paying for their own insurance - employers or the government are expected to subsidize health insurance premiums, so nobody feels bad about policies that lead to high premiums. Second, insurers caught on and instead offload a larger portion of the cost onto the customer. Traditionally that was done by refusing to cover people with poor health, leaving holes in the coverage that allow them to escape much of the cost, or by finding excuses to drop coverage of expensive customers altogether, but now that Obamacare has clamped down on some of that, the focus has shifted to high co-pays and deductibles (particularly on drugs), narrowing coverage, and shrinking networks.

Basically, the health industry has been a ridiculously distorted market where everybody assumes that no one will actually pay the full price. Unfortunately, that's a deeply flawed assumption, and as all the players in the health market maneuver and pivot to boost their profit margins the most and rip everyone else off the hardest, every successful move hits customers the hardest. That's why Mylan's response to the EpiPen thing blowing up was "well really this is your insurers' fault for giving lovely coverage, have a bunch of coupons".
